How to reset the ink level for a HP 60 ink cartridge? I have just refilled a HP 60 black ink cartridge but can not find anything on how to reset the ink level. I would do the "3 ink cartridge" trick but I do not have 3 at this time.

You cannot reset the ink level indicator for the HP 60 ink cartridge. It shouldn't matter anyway because the level is only estimated for "management purposes only" (see user manual) meaning to let you know when it's near time to order a new cartidge. I have tried cycling through 3 different cartridges to reset the ink level for the one I refilled but it didn't work. Refill and just ignore the ink level indicator. Also, it's a good idea to clean the print heads with the solvent in the refill kit before refilling to remove old ink and imrpove print quality.

When you get an HP integrated ink cartridge refilled (i.e. HP 60, 61, 74, 75, 901, 92-98....currently offered by Costco and Frys today) or if you buy a remanufactured/compatible HP ink cartridge, the ink levels CANNOT be reset (HP has a smart chip embedded within the nozzle plate at base of ink cartridge which counts the drops and then registers as empty - it uses fusible links so the electronics are literally blown - thus non-reversible).....so you just need to live with the low ink messages and ignore ink low, non-genuine, counterfeit, fraud messages and similar while you are using these types of refilled or aftermarket ink supplies.

Reset ink cartridge

Unfortunately you can't....

The ink level indicator cannot be manually re-set in the newer HP, Lexmark or Dell integrated ink cartridges, thus making it not usable. The OEMs all leverage 'fusible links' in the nozzle plate (internal to base of ink cartridge) which physically blows the resistors as the original ink is consumed...thus resetting the ink cartridge's ink level monitoring capability is simply not possible. The ink tracking feature is only available with a brand new ink cartridge.

However, losing this feature is not necessarily significant, because the ink level indicator usually has 20%-30% ink remaining when it shows "low on ink". Therefore, the warning has limited value, because customers who prematurely replace their cartridges when they see the "low ink" message are wasting a lot of residual ink.

HOW CAN I RESET INK CARTIDGE LEVELS ON HP DESKJET 3510

When you get an HP 61 / 61XL integrated ink cartridge refilled (i.e. currently offered at Costco or Frys today) or if you buy a remanufactured/compatible HP ink cartridge, the ink levels cannot be reset (HP has a smart chip embedded within the nozzle plate at base of ink cartridge which counts the drops and then registers as empty).....so you'll just need to live with it and ignore 'ink low', 'non-genuine', 'counterfeit' messages and similar while you are using these types of aftermarket supplies. The first video below provides an overview of this 'low ink' phenomena.
Additionally, severe cartridge errors (i.e. Incompatible cartridges, Black/Color cartridge(s) problem / Cartridge not intended for this printer, etc.) typically indicate the internal micro-electronics of the HP 61 cartridge are electrically damaged. The cartridges electrical wire runs at rear and lower side of the ink cartridge are very delicate and are somewhat susceptible to ink attack over time, which can lead to premature failures. In addition, the older the cartridge the higher the chance of an internal electrical failure due to prolonged ink exposure and subsequent circuit corrosion. I suggest you run a Tap 41 diagnostic test to check cartridges electrical health (this is a forced service test so the printer will attempt to send whether cartridges are good or not); Refer to Inkjet411 youtube videos below:
